Gypsum Express Awards Annual Bonuses To Drivers
|
By Steve Pollock STEUBENVILLE, OH....Gypsum Express Ltd., a Baldwinsville, New York based carrier, recently held a Safety and Awards Banquet at "The Rose" Banquet Hall. The event was held in Steubenville, Ohio to accommodate drivers from the Shadyside, OH and Aliquippa, PA terminals. There were over 150 drivers and their guests in attendance. Gypsum Express established their Safety Bonus Program in 2000. The Bonus Program was implemented to reward drivers and technicians for doing their job safely and efficiently. It focuses on two areas: safety and employment longevity. Gypsum Express Owner and CEO John Wight, who has been a driver all of his life, believes that by offering substantial safety bonus incentives to drivers and technicians, many cargo, equipment and workman's compensations claims can be prevented. As Gypsum Express's insurance carrier will attest, the numbers speak for themselves. In the past 10 years Gypsum Express has paid out $3.95 million dollars in bonuses. 2,756 deserving individuals earned an annual safety bonus. Gypsum also awarded 371 consecutive bonus checks for employment longevity for a total of 3,127 bonus checks over a 10-year period. This year Gypsum will pay out, company-wide, over $450,000 in safety bonuses and $11,000 in DOT bonuses to 340 employees. $50 is paid for each clean DOT inspection. The safety bonus is mileage based, giving drivers almost an extra 1¢ per mile for driving safely. Most drivers are earning a safety bonus of $1,500 to $2,000 each year by driving safely. New drivers are pro-rated from their start date of employment to the end of the year. If you stay with Gypsum and drive safely, you will also earn an escalating annual consecutive bonus. Starting at 3 years, drivers are paid an annual bonus of $1,250; 5 years - $2,500; 10 years - $5,000; 15 years - $7,500; and for 20 years - $10,000. In addition, drivers can earn a $1,400 driver referral bonus for recommending someone to Gypsum who is eventually hired. Last year 83% of Gypsum drivers and technicians earned a bonus. At the Safety and Awards Banquet Executive Vice President John Zink recognized 16 outstanding Gypsum Express drivers, each of whom have been with the company and have driven safely for 10 years or more. Collectively they have driven over 15 million miles safely and have PSP scores that range from 0-14. Each of these individuals received a consecutive bonus check for $5,000 this year and an annual safety bonus each year. Over a 10-year period, each driver earned an average of $24,550 in bonuses. At the Safety Banquet the drivers from the Aliquippa and Shadyside terminals were awarded thousands of dollars in bonuses. John Zink thanked the drivers for a job well done. Mr. Zink also explained that with some additional accounts coming on board, as well as increased freight volumes for existing customers, there are opportunities for an additional 100 drivers in the Gypsum Express fleet. Gypsum Express operates primarily east of the Mississippi from several terminal locations in Baldwinsville, NY; Demotte, IN; Shoals, IN; Savannah, GA; Carrollton, KY; Aliquippa, PA; and Shadyside, OH.
